English: Corbalengi Stone at Dyffryn Bern, Penbryn, Ceredigion, Wales.
Inscribed: Cor Balenci jacit Ordous and interpreted as: "The Heart of Balengus the Ordovician lies here." Also found here were an Urn containing ashes and a gold coin dating to AD 69 along with silver and bronze coins. |
